fish joint

n
(Railways) a connection formed by fishplates at the meeting point of two rails, beams, etc, as on a railway

Noun1.fish joint - a butt joint formed by bolting fish plates to the sides of two rails or beams
butt joint - a joint made by fastening ends together without overlapping
